Hardcover. Condition: New. 2nd Edition. Contents: Preface. 1. Preliminaries. 2. Solution of linear equations. 3. Computation of eigenvalues. 4. Solution of algebraic equations. 5 Interpolation. 6. Interpolation in two and three dimensions. 7. Regression or curve fitting. 8. Numerical Differentiation. 9. Numerical Integration. 10. Initial value problems. 11. Boundary value problems (ODE). 12. Introduction to PDEs. 13. Laplace and Poisson equations. 14. Advection and diffusion equations. 15. Wave equation. 16. Application Examples. Epilogue. Beyond the book - the way ahead. Researchers developing their own code. Users of commercial code. Where does one look for help? Free resources. Licensed resources. Index. The idea of the present book is to make a student with normal mathematical background comfortable with the subject of numerical methods. The book would also serve as a reference for a practicing engineer who is interested in applications. The contents of the book have been laid out in a simple manner such that the essence of each numerical method is clearly stated.
